Kia America, Inc. is recalling certain 2024 EV9 vehicles
— Recall Campaign #24V400000
Kia America, Inc. (Kia) is recalling certain 2024 EV9 vehicles. The headliner may not adequately protect passengers from impact in a crash.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ard number 201, "Occupant Protection In Interior Impact."
The recall was influenced by the manufacturer with about 2,401 units affected.

- Consequeces:
- A headliner with inadequate impact protection increases the risk of injury during a crash.
- Corrective action:
- Dealers will replace the impact absorbing plates mounted on the headliner,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ed July 30, 2024. Owners may contact Kia customer service at 1-800-333-4542. Kia's number for this recall is SC317.
